Ticket SDK-207: Parity gap — Kestrel SDK vs Mallard SDK

Mallard SDK supports batched uploads; Kestrel doesn't. Staging env for Kestrel was misconfigured, so parity tests silently skipped. Root cause: missing auth variable, tests fell back to mock mode. New folks: always verify env completeness before trusting green parity runs. Restore the credential on the next line.

secret setting of kageg-bawep: RELAY_SECRET5=3c3b0

Quick one for the sync: the Bindwell catalogue import now pulls MARC records from the new Quillhaven feed instead of the nightly dump. Flip IMPORT_SOURCE to "quillhaven" in the worker's env file, then add the feed's access credential directly below that line.

secret setting of tajof-bahif: COURIER_KEY3=65d

**Ticket: Restock planner auth failures**

Since Tuesday, the Fennimore restock planner has been unable to pull stock levels for the Garrow Street vending fleet; every call to the inventory service returns 401. Root cause: the planner's service credential expired after the 90-day window, and the rotation cron was disabled during last month's migration. We've re-enabled the cron and verified alerting. A replacement credential has been issued for the planner, and it is recorded below for the deploy.

API key for taduf-yahif: qvz11-nMDtAWg6H2u